The Airborne Optronics Market size was valued at USD 1.5 Billion in 2023 and is projected to reach USD 9.5 Billion by 2032, exhibiting a CAGR of 13.3 % during the forecast period. Airborne Optronics means the use of natural optical and electronic devices in aircraft for watching, navigating, aiming and identifying tasks. These complex systems employ the use of light sensors, cameras, and imaging to detect and interpret visual and infrared images from the skies. Airborne optronics is categorized into categories such as Electro-Optical (EO), Infrared (IR) and Laser Designators. Its salient aspects include but are not limited to, advanced image processing, nighttime operation, real-time data transmission, and multispectral imaging. They are used for military and commercial purposes, for instance in policing of boundaries, in search and rescue operations, environmental studies, and for hitting a particular spot in warfare. The advantages of utilizing airborne optronics include increased scenario awareness, the effectiveness of an operation and the flexibility to conduct missions regardless of the external environment or time of day.
